IF you're looking for the perfect Christmas present for an engaged pal, listen up.

A bride-to-be subscription box exists and it's jam-packed with treats, essentials, discount codes and top tips from wedding experts.

is a monthly subscription designed to take brides from "Miss to Mrs".

Available as a one-off box, a three-month and a six-month subscription, each is filled to the brim with bridal goodies, essentials for a "bridal emergency kit" on the big day as well as expert advice and discount codes for suppliers.

It also includes treats to use for the "something old, something new, something borrowed and something blue" tradition.

While the one-off box is priced at £22.99, three-months will set you back £64.99 while a six-month sign-up costs £128.99.

Postage and packaging is £3 per box, with the contents of each having an average value of over £40.

Previous treats include a bride make-up bag, balloons, sashes, wedding advice, beauty products, "team bride" bracelets and a "Happily Ever After Starts Here" plaque.

Other items include a book of top wedding tips, face masks, a handy planner to help create your seating plan, a reusable "bride" coffee mug and hen party balloons.
